# Environment Variables — Pointstack Ledger

The Pointstack loyalty-points ledger reads its configuration strictly from the environment at boot; no defaults are assumed. `LEDGER_DB_URL` must point at the primary writer, and `POINTS_ACCRUAL_WINDOW` is expressed in hours. The reconciliation worker also requires its signing secret, so the env file must include the following line:

sealed setting: LEDGER_TOKEN5=6d086

## 2.8.0 — Changed defaults

History handling in Drafto now defaults to the ledger-based undo stack. Redo entries survive document reloads; the old in-memory stack is gone. Max depth raised, grouping window shortened, autosave checkpoints now count as undo boundaries. New team members: read the ledger design note first. Fresh installs ship with the following configuration values:

service settings:
[quenvan]
port = 5672
team = jorath
host = quenvan.zemvarforge.corp
region = central-2
access_code = ac_6d90d4
timeout_ms = 3000

## Authentication

Fareforge evaluates shipping-fee rules through a single authenticated endpoint. Release builds must be verified against the staging rules engine before promotion, so the release manager needs valid credentials for that environment. All requests use standard bearer authentication in the Authorization header; tokens rotate each release cycle and the previous one is revoked at cutover. For the current cycle, authenticate with the bearer token below.

login token, yajeg-fawif: eyJhbGciOiJIUzI1NiIsInR5cCI6IkpXVCJ9.eyJzdWIiOiIEdPQYnZXaZIn0.HSRTnYZBx0Qc

Ticket #4417 — Scrubvane vault locked after rotation

Plugin authors building on the Scrubvane EXIF-scrubbing pipeline: the metadata test fixtures vault locked itself after last week's key rotation, which is why your integration suites are failing on the strip-GPS and strip-serial cases. Core plugin APIs are unaffected; only the fixture bundle is gated. We won't rotate again until next quarter. To unlock the fixtures vault locally, enter the recovery passphrase shown directly below.

strongbox words: oliael-gilax-lamael